الوصف: The ICARUS time projection chamber can yield sound information on B solar neutrinos. Owing to the high-energy resolution and the good capability of event reconstruction it can make a contribution to our understanding of neutrino 0168-9002/00/$ -see front matter 2000 Elsevier Science B.V. All rights reserved. PII: S 0 1 6 8 -9 0 0 2 ( 0 0 ) 0 0 5 2 0 -9 intensities and their energy spectrum. Moreover, the MSW oscillation probability for sterile and active neutrinos can be well studied because both elastic scattering by electrons and absorption reaction on argon nuclei can be measured independently. The main problem in detecting the low-energy neutrino interactions arises from the environmental radioactivity. In the present work we study by Monte Carlo simulation the topology and the rates of the events, induced by neutrinos and background neutrons, in a 470 t ("ducial mass) liquid-argon TPC detector. For neutrino interactions we use the standard solar model BP98 and the recent experimental con"rmation of the shell model computation of absorption cross section. The noise is estimated from new data on natural neutron background, collected in the hall C of the Gran Sasso laboratory. It is con"rmed that, with a relatively modest neutron shielding and particular o!-line event triggers, the weight of spurious events can be made to have little in#uence on the ICARUS solar neutrino measurement. Indeed, we expect 6 (26) background events per year in the 212 (759) elastic scattering (absorption reaction) sample.
